Queen’s Quest 5: Symphony of Death available for free on Xbox

-

queens quest 5 on xbox

Slowly and surely Artifex Mundi have continued to build out the Hidden Object genre on Xbox. In fact, whilst their numerous franchises are all pretty well worth taking in, over the course of the last few years it’s been the Queen’s Quest series which has really picked up steam. That’s the case today as Queen’s Quest 5: Symphony of Death comes to Xbox – for free. 

Available to download absolutely free of charge right now on Xbox is Queen’s Quest 5: Symphony of Death. As the name suggests, this is the fifth in the Queen’s Quest series, but this time around Artifex are looking to harness a new angle – that of the free download. 

Yep, Queen’s Quest 5: Symphony of Death will cost you not a single penny to download on Xbox One and Xbox Series X|S. When you consider that full Smart Delivery is in the house, as well as next-gen Series X|S optimisation, that’s something that is hugely appreciated. 

It seems to take the tale which has been built out previously too, throwing us into a world that is set just a few months after the evil queen’s reign had ended. Once again we discover King Robert looking for our help, mostly as the kids of the land of Netherfall are going missing. It’s up to you to hunt down and put a stop to the evil Pied Piper’s ways. 

If you wish to know what the Queen’s Quest series is all about, check out our reviews of Queen’s Quest 2, Queen’s Quest 3 and Queen’s Quest 4.

From there we’re expecting the usual Artifex Mundi ideas to roll into play – the need to scour scenes for hidden objects, the inclusion of some seriously dodgy voice work, but still managing to push out a tale that you’ll want to see through to the end. 

We’d highly recommend you play through a ton of the previous Artifex Mundi titles – in fact, we spent a week playing those solely – and that will certainly give you an insight into what to expect here. The alternative of course if to jump into this one, especially seeing as it is free. 

That freeness does come with a little caveat though – expect microtransactions to come to the fore. In terms of Queen’s Quest 5: Symphony of Death there are three options to consider, working prices in the region of £1.69, £8.39 and £16.74 for the Small Potion – 10 Hints bit of help, the Big Potion – 80 Hints and that of Enormous Potion – 250 Hints. Basically put, get stuck and Artifex will happily take your money. Struggle through and you’re going to be the winner.

Game Description:

A few months after stopping the intrigue of the evil queen and saving the fairy-tale land of Netherfall, King Robert asks for your help once again. This time the stakes are even higher. Children are disappearing from the capital and the suspicions fall on the local Pied Piper, playing his mesmerizing melodies. However, it quickly turns out that he is not the only one who came to the city and the case is much more complicated… and dangerous. Equipped with your magical elixirs and talent for transformation, you set on a journey full of mysteries, twists and turns to face the sinister virtuoso of crime and a vindictive melody. Take on the role of a distinguished, shapeshifting alchemist, who thanks to a keen mind and cunning, is also the best detective in Netherfall. Remove the curse, save the happiness of the young lovers and rescue the children!
